You can't overcharge your battery pack and the charger only puts out about 2v over your battery's full charge voltage.
As for your V.C.O. You have to go under Pro Options Then Audio Then V.C.O. Turn it on! If you don't have a hanbook, order one from Whites.
Try this... Check to make sure your trigger isn't locked "forward", it should be in the center position.
If that doesn't work, try a hot reboot.
Install new batteries in the AA carrier and install in machine.
Turn XLT on and let it go through boot up.
While machine is on, remove battery pack.
Wait a couple of minutes.
Reinstall battery pack and turn unit on.
This will reset all factory settings.
If that doesn't work, time to call White's for service.
